How they compare
Morocco currently reports 11.2% against 3.9% in Eastern Africa, a difference of 7.3%.
That makes Morocco's figure about 2.9 times Eastern Africa's.
Across all 25 years both countries report, Morocco has been ahead every year.
Eastern Africa ranks 28th and Morocco ranks 25th of 33 groups.
Morocco has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eastern Africa | Morocco |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5.2% | 13.5% | 8.3% | Morocco |
| 2010s | 3.6% | 11.6% | 8.0% | Morocco |
| 2020s | 3.5% | 10.8% | 7.3% | Morocco |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
